The Flow Trade Support team is responsible for providing support to the Equity Derivative Single Name, Index, convertible Bond trading desks and GCM business which covers lifecycle management of their products and associated hedges.
The team's responsibilities include product set up, exercise of T+0 trade capture controls, event management, trade reporting and all key reconciliations.
